National Disaster Resilience Month Theme: KAHANDAAN SA SAKUNA’T PELIGRO PARA SA TUNAY NA PAGBABAGO

RESILIENCE OF FILIPINOS             DOH joined the annual observance of NDRM this month of July. The theme is “Kahandaan sa Sakuna’t Peligro Para sa tunay na Pagbabago”. This event is very important to all of us to prevent many accidents during disasters.             The National Disaster Resilience Month (NDRM) implemented and wanted to increase the disaster prevention and mitigation, preparedness, response, rehabilitation and recovery. Filipinos are advised to observe the National Disaster Resilience Month countrywide under the Executive Order No. 29 issued by President Rodrigo Duterte.              Together, we should join seminars about being ready in disasters for the betterment and for the change of our lives.
